Japanese envoy visits Voluntary Repatriation Center in Nowshera

NOWSHERA, (DNA) – UNHCR officials are briefing the Ambassador of Japan to Pakistan, Takashi Kurai, during his visit to the UNHCR Voluntary Repatriation Center (VRC) in Nowshera, KP province.
Ms. Ruvendrini Menikdiwela, Representative of UNHCR Pakistan, and Mr. Mr. Muhammad Saleem Khan, the Chief Commissioner for Afghan refugees, SAFRON were also present at the occasion.
The Ambassador saw the procedure of return using and operation of the center. Japan has been supporting Afghan refugees in Pakistan and their host communities by providing education, health and legal service through UNHCR.
